Actor Hugh Jackman felt "embarrassed" to fall in love with his wife and actress Deborra-Lee Furness.

Jackman met his wife of nearly 20 years on the set of his first professional acting role, the TV show "Correlli", and he says it felt "ridiculous and cliched" to fall for the "leading lady", reports femalefirst.co.uk.

"We got on well with each other from the start. And it was a situation where it seemed so ridiculous and cliched and embarrassing and infantile, the whole thing where this was my first big acting job and here I am falling in love with the leading lady," Jackman, 46, told Psychologies magazine.

Jackman and Furness, 59, married in 1996 and adopted children Oscar, 14, and Ava, 9. Jackman says his success would be meaningless if he didn't have his family.

"Meeting Deb has been a blessing. We have a beautiful life together. This wouldn't mean very much if I couldn't share it with Deb and the kids.

"My father taught me that your family is your bedrock and you should always make that your priority. That lesson has never been lost on me," he said.
